Variations
- Spicy Kick:ย Add chopped jalapeรฑos or a dash of hot sauce to the beef mixture.
- BBQ Flavor:ย Mix in a little BBQ sauce with the beef for a smoky twist.
- Different Cheese:ย Swap cheddar for mozzarella, pepper jack, or Swiss cheese.
- Low-Carb Option:ย Use fathead dough or wrap the filling in lettuce for a keto-friendly version.
- Veggie Addition:ย Add diced bell peppers, mushrooms, or onions to the beef mixture for extra flavor.
Storage/Reheating
- Refrigeration:ย Store leftover bacon cheeseburger bombs in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
- Freezing:ย Place cooled bombs in a freezer-safe bag and freeze for up to 2 months.
- Reheating:ย Warm in a 350ยฐF oven for 5-7 minutes or microwave for 30-45 seconds until heated through.
FAQs
How do I prevent the dough from opening while baking?
Ensure the edges are tightly sealed and place the seam side down on the baking sheet.
Can I use homemade biscuit dough?
Yes! If you prefer homemade dough, use your favorite biscuit or pizza dough recipe.
What dipping sauces pair well with these?
Try ketchup, mustard, ranch, BBQ sauce, or a spicy aioli for extra flavor.
Can I make these ahead of time?
Yes, you can assemble them ahead and store them in the fridge for up to 24 hours before baking.
Can I cook these in an air fryer?
Absolutely! Cook at 350ยฐF for about 8-10 minutes, checking for golden brown tops.
Can I use turkey bacon instead of regular bacon?
Yes, turkey bacon is a great alternative for a leaner option.
What type of ground meat works best?
Ground beef (80/20) is ideal, but you can use ground turkey or chicken as well.
Can I make these gluten-free?
Yes, use gluten-free biscuit dough or make a gluten-free alternative.
Are these good for meal prep?
Yes, they store and reheat well, making them a great option for easy meals.
Can I add vegetables to the filling?
Absolutely! Try adding onions, mushrooms, or bell peppers for extra texture and flavor.

PrintBacon Cheeseburger Bombs
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
- Total Time: 25 minutes
- Yield: 8 servings 1x
- Category: Appetizer, Snack, Dinner
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
Description
These Bacon Cheeseburger Bombs are the ultimate handheld snack! Juicy beef, gooey cheese, and crispy bacon are wrapped in biscuit dough and baked to golden perfection. Perfect for game day, parties, or a fun dinner idea the whole family will love.
Ingredients
- 1 lb ground beef
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 8 slices bacon, cooked and crumbled
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(or cheese cubes)
- 1 can (16.3 oz) refrigerated biscuit dough (such as Pillsbury Grands)
- 1 egg, beaten (for egg wash)
- 1 tablespoon sesame seeds (optional)
- 1 tablespoon melted butter (optional, for brushing)
Instructions
- Preheat Oven:ย Preheat your oven to 375ยฐF (190ยฐC).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Cook the Beef:ย In a skillet over medium heat, cook the ground beef with salt, p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, and Worcestershire sauce until browned. Drain excess grease and let cool slightly.
- Prepare the Dough:ย Flatten each biscuit into a circle about 4 inches wide.
- Assemble the Bombs:
- Place a small scoop of cooked beef in the center of each dough circle.
- Add a sprinkle of crumbled bacon.
- Place a cube of cheese or a spoonful of shredded cheese on top.
- Gather the edges of the dough and pinch them together to seal. Roll into a smooth ball.
- Egg Wash & Topping:ย Place the sealed dough balls seam-side down on the baking sheet. Brush with beaten egg and sprinkle with sesame seeds if using.
- Bake:ย Bake for 15โ18 minutes or until golden brown.
- Final Touch:ย Brush with melted butter right after baking for extra flavor.
- Serve:ย Let them cool slightly before serving. Enjoy with ketchup, mustard, or your favorite dipping sauce!
Notes
- Swap cheddar for American cheese for a classic burger taste.
- Use crescent roll dough instead of biscuit dough for a flakier texture.
- Add diced pickles or caramelized onions inside for extra flavor.
- These can be air-fried at 350ยฐF for 10โ12 minutes instead of baking.
